Wonderful recreation!!! Thank you Juan Pablo.

 

One suggestion, since this games does not features lane change, the ball is alwasy kicked in the same lane here:

 

Attached File  Pool Sharks.jpg   26.68KB   1 downloads

 

add in line 100:

 

bsTopEject.KickForceVar = 10 (command taken from your fantastic "Oba Oba")

 

and the target lane of the ball is randomized.

 

All the best, Christian.

What you are describing Christian is something I've said for a long time. If the table has a high setting for "Gameplay Difficulty". Then the kickers will be more random. What else that setting changes is something I've asked for a better description for, but, since I haven't been given it. I prefer instead to add KickForceVar if it is a cvpmBallStack or InitExitVariance if it is cvpmsaucer. Kickers needs these settings, or they will throw the ball in predictive patterns. It is also important, for me at least, to add a playfield mesh to make the kickers themselves more realistic. In this case however, it doesn't matter much in that there is a stopper behind the kicker.

UPDATE

 

4.0.0 Updated 25.10.2022
- Updated to my VPX7 physics
- Some small script updates, like the Rolling sound, Fading Lights and PlaySoundAt routines.
- cleaned up and deleted unused graphics & reduced the size of the table
- Added my VPX7 LUT changer to darken the table (hold down LEFT CTRL while change with RIGHT CTRL).
- Changed the Environment image to enhance a little the object shadows.
- Made the light inserts warmer.
- Added SSF sound commands.
